Concrete foundation leveling services involve assessing and correcting uneven or settling foundations to restore stability and safety. The process typically includes inspecting the foundation to identify areas of subsidence or shifting, followed by implementing techniques such as mudjacking or polyurethane foam injection to lift and level the concrete. These methods are designed to provide a cost-effective and minimally invasive solution for addressing foundation irregularities without the need for extensive excavation or reconstruction.

This service helps resolve a variety of common problems associated with uneven foundations. These issues often manifest as cracked walls,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or surrounding concrete. By leveling the foundation, property owners can prevent further structural damage, reduce the risk of costly repairs, and improve the overall safety and functionality of the property.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lisle,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range - The typical cost for concrete foundation leveling services varies from approximately $1,000 to $3,500, depending on the extent of the work and foundation size. Smaller projects may be closer to $1,000, while larger or more complex repairs can reach higher costs.

Factors Influencing Price - Factors such as foundation size, degree of settling, and soil conditions can impact the overall cost. For example, uneven slabs requiring minimal adjustment might cost around $1,200, whereas extensive foundation lifts could be closer to $4,000.

Average Expenses - On average, homeowners in Lisle, IL, might expect to pay between $2,000 and $3,000 for standard foundation leveling services. Costs can fluctuate based on local contractor rates and project specifics.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include soil stabilization, underpinning, or repairs to related structures, which can add several hundred to thousands of dollars.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ation leveling? Concrete foundation leveling involves adjusting and stabilizing a building's foundation to correct uneven or settling areas, helping to restore structural integrity.

How do I know if my foundation needs leveling? Signs such as cracked wal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that stick may indicate foundation issues that could benefit from leveling services.

What methods are used for foundation leveling? Local contractors typically use techniques like mudjacking or slabjacking to lift and level uneven concrete surfaces.

How long does foundation leveling typ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the work, but many projects can be completed within a day or two.

Is foundation leveling a DIY project? Foundation leveling is a complex process that generally requires professional expertise to ensure safety and proper results.
